SQL Server 2012 EOL:你需要知道的一切
SQL Server 2012 EOL:你需要知道的一切
SQL Server 2012 EOL(End of Life,生命周期结束)是指微软对其数据库管理系统SQL Server 2012的支持终止日期。了解这个日期对于企业和开发者来说至关重要,因为它直接影响到系统的安全性、稳定性以及合规性。
SQL Server 2012于2012年5月发布,微软通常会为其产品提供10年的主流支持和5年的延长支持。根据微软的生命周期政策,SQL Server 2012的主流支持在2017年7月11日结束,而延长支持则在2022年7月12日结束。这意味着在2022年7月12日之后,微软将不再提供任何形式的安全更新、补丁或技术支持。
SQL Server 2012 EOL的影响
-
安全风险:一旦SQL Server 2012进入EOL状态,任何新发现的安全漏洞都不会得到修补。这意味着系统将暴露在潜在的网络攻击和数据泄露风险中。
-
合规性问题:许多行业标准和法规要求使用支持的软件版本。使用EOL的软件可能导致企业无法通过合规性审计,进而面临法律和财务风险。
-
性能和功能:虽然SQL Server 2012在EOL后仍可运行,但它将无法享受新功能和性能优化,可能会影响业务效率和用户体验。
应对策略
-
升级到新版本:最直接的解决方案是升级到SQL Server 2016或更高版本。这些版本不仅提供了更好的性能和功能,还能确保持续的支持和安全更新。
-
迁移到云服务:考虑将数据库迁移到云端,如Azure SQL Database或Amazon RDS for SQL Server。这些服务通常会自动处理软件更新和安全补丁。
-
第三方支持:一些第三方公司提供对EOL产品的扩展支持服务,但这通常需要额外的费用。
相关应用
-
企业资源规划(ERP)系统:许多ERP系统,如SAP、Oracle E-Business Suite等,依赖于SQL Server作为其数据库后端。升级或迁移这些系统需要仔细规划。
-
客户关系管理(CRM)系统:如Microsoft Dynamics CRM,通常与SQL Server集成,EOL可能影响其数据管理和安全性。
-
数据仓库和商业智能:SQL Server Integration Services (SSIS) 和 SQL Server Analysis Services (SSAS) 都是企业数据分析的重要工具,EOL会影响数据的处理和分析能力。
-
Web应用:许多基于ASP.NET的Web应用使用SQL Server作为数据库,EOL会影响这些应用的安全性和性能。
-
开发和测试环境:开发人员和测试人员可能仍在使用SQL Server 2012进行开发和测试,EOL后需要考虑升级或迁移到新环境。
总结
SQL Server 2012 EOL是一个需要企业和开发者高度重视的事件。及时采取行动,升级或迁移到支持的版本,不仅能确保系统的安全性和稳定性,还能避免潜在的法律和财务风险。通过合理规划和执行,企业可以顺利过渡到新的数据库环境,继续享受微软提供的技术支持和创新功能。